Энциклопедия по машиностроению XXL

Оборудование, материаловедение, механика и ...

Статьи Чертежи Таблицы О сайте Реклама

Пошаговое проектирование

В клетках же, расположенных непосредственно над диагональю, указаны методы пошагового проектирования, из которых могут быть составлены стратегии проектирования. Некоторые методы повторно указаны ниже диагонали это означает, что их можно использовать для проверки, т.е. для изменения формулировки задачи после ее частичного исследования.  [c.364]

На рис. 5.50 показаны шаги, отражающие задачи проектирования ГПС. Пошаговое проектирование позволяет внедрять результаты проектирования отдельно на каждом этапе. Задача каждого шага отражает законченную часть проекта ГПС. Реализация метода сопро-  [c.281]


Рис. 5.50, Структурная схема пошагового проектирования ГПС Рис. 5.50, <a href="/info/2014">Структурная схема</a> пошагового проектирования ГПС
На Рис. 5.3 показаны конфигурационные ячейки в виде одной программируемой цепочки. Поскольку количество конфигурационных ячеек может достигать нескольких десятков миллионов, цепочка действительно может оказаться очень длинной. В некоторых микросхемах цепочка разбивается на части, и отдельные участки этой цепи подключаются к конфигурационному порту Такой подход позволяет конфигурировать отдельные части устройства и упрощает реализацию различных концепций, таких как модульное и пошаговое проектирование.  [c.98]

МОДУЛЬНОЕ И ПОШАГОВОЕ ПРОЕКТИРОВАНИЕ  [c.213]

Глава 14. Модульное и пошаговое проектирование  [c.214]

Если б я был любителем заключать пари, вероятнее всего, поставил бы на последний вариант. Но, будем терпимыми и предположим, что кто-то когда-то все-таки понимал, что он или она делает (могло же так быть). Тем не менее, это уже случившийся факт, и в результате эта архитектура вместе с соответствующим программным обеспечением может поддерживать концепцию модульного и пошагового проектирования.  [c.215]

Дело в том, что если вернуться к 10-й главе и перечитать ее, можно обнаружить, что описанные там средства виртуального макетирования ПЛИС полностью поддерживают концепцию модульного и пошагового проектирования, причём без недостатков, присущих методам, описанных в этой главе. Проблема заключается только в том, что, будучи более сложными, средства САПР электронных систем окажутся существенно дороже, чем решения, предлагаемые поставщиками ПЛИС. Как всегда, действует принцип кто платит, тот и выбирает .  [c.217]

После того как принято решение о том, что какая-либо часть поставленной задачи будет решаться отдельным модулем, необходимо исчерпывающе и строго определить функции этого модуля и его интерфейс, не рассматривая деталей его реализации. Процедура пошаговой детализации монитора продолжается до тех пор, пока на очередном шаге не станет очевидной его реализация операторами выбранного языка программирования. Далее аналогичным образом проектируются модули А, Б и В (возможно, параллельно разными программистами). В конце этапа проектирования имеем логическую структуру ПО в виде дерева, как это показано на рис. L14, и детальные спецификации и проекты всех его модулей.  [c.41]

Сложность научно обоснованного решения перечисленных задач определяется прежде всего их взаимосвязью. Выбор методов обработки поверхности детали существенно зависит от типов и компоновок оборудования, которые определяются на завершающих этапах проектирования технологических процессов. Например, окончательный выбор между методами фрезерования и протягивания поверхности детали можно сделать лишь применительно к конкретным вариантам компоновок станков, Наиболее рациональный метод получения заготовок выбирают в результате сравнения полных затрат на изготовление деталей, включающих затраты на их обработку по оптимальному технологическому процессу. Поэтому одной из особенностей проектирования процессов массового производства является комплексный подход к задаче оптимизации обработки деталей. Второй особенностью является поэтапный, пошаговый процесс отработки оптимального решения причем на каждом последующем шаге параметры процесса уточняются, число анализируемых вариантов сокращается, а точность и сложность расчетов увеличивается.  [c.180]


Таким образом, пошаговый метод оптимизации требует разработки минимально необходимого числа вариантов структуры процесса и схем станочных систем (обычно пять-шесть вариантов), подробной разработки и точной оценки двух-трех вариантов только на 3-м шаге решения задачи, т. е. дает возможность проектанту с наименьшей трудоемкостью на самой ранней стадии проектирования выбрать наилучшее решение. Использование разработанного метода спо-  [c.209]

В настоящее время существуют два метода проектирования ГПС — общесистемный и пошаговый. Они базируются на различных принципах.  [c.280]

Пошаговое проектирование ГПС представляет собой последовательное приближение к комплексной автоматизации. Шагом здесь является введение в эксплуатацию очередной подсистемы. Пошаговое проектирование может быть в трех вариантах структурное, подсис-темное, позадачное.  [c.281]

Идея представления устройства с множеством цепочек возникла в связи с концепцией модульного и пошагового проектирования. Не исключено, что причина появления представления в виде множества цепо-  [c.214]

Пошаговое проектирование предусматривает наличие интерфейса между блоками или столбцами и в этом случае позволяет модифицировать RTL какого-либо отдельного блока, затем пересинтезировать этот блок и локально запустить приложение размещения и разводки для этого блока. Это намного быстрее, чем перезапуск приложения размещения и разводки для всего устройства.  [c.216]

На самом деле понятие локально , возможно, не совсем точно отражает то, что имеет место в действительности. Очевидно, следовало бы сказать, что пошаговое проектирование замораживает все неизменённые блоки на своих местах, а переделывает только модифицированный блок или блоки в контексте всего устройства. Этот подход обладает преимуществом над модульными методами проектирования, в которых другие блоки не участвуют в этой процедуре. При этом данные методы можно использовать в сочетании одного с другим.  [c.216]

Но, пожалуй, наиболее существенным недостатком первых версий средств и методов, использующих рассматриваемую архитектуру для реализации концепции модульного и пошагового проектирования, является то, что кто-то, скажем системный интегратор, вынужден вручную создавать компоновочный план устройства. Этому бедолаге предстоит также определить и разместить специальные интерфейсные блоки, называемые шинными макроячейками, для связи шин и передачи индивидуальных сигналов из одного блока в другой (Рис. 14.4).  [c.216]

Последовательные идентичные цифры 284 Постоянное запоминающее устройство 28 Поток конфигурационный двоичный 93 Пошаговое проектирование 216 Поэтапные размещение и разводка 162 ППЗУ 29 Прагма 173, 266 Прием данных 224 Принципиальная схема 120 Проверка временных параметров 120 Проверка на эквивалентность 263  [c.404]

Нисходящее проектирование (пошаговая детализация) представляет собой последовательность шагов, уточняюших проект. Первый шаг — определение способа решения задачи в самых общих чертах. За первым шагом следуют мелкие шаги в направлении детализации алгоритмов и структур данных. В ходе этого процесса выделяются отдельные модули решения и данных, и дальнейшая конкретизация каждого модуля может производиться независимо. Специально для реализации стратегии нисходящего проектирования разработай язык проектирования программ PDL [4]. Он состоит из двух частей 1) заданного набора операторов,-построенных по образцу того языка программирования, на котором планируется вести кодирование компонентов ПО 2) предложений естественного языка. Для описания логики проектируемой программы используются управляющие структуры языка программирования (цикл, ветвление, вызов подпрограмм), а для описания данных и процедур их обработки — естественный язык.  [c.40]

Восходящее проектирование альтернативно методу пошаговой детализации. В то время как при нисходящем проектировании первоначальная задача разбивается иа подзадачи, которые потом пытаются реализовать, при восходящем проектировании, прежде чем приступить к решению задачи, создаются средства, позволяющие ее решить. Например, если необходимо спроектировать восходящим методом программу, аналогич-Т1ую программе, представленной на рис. 1.14, сначала проектируют модули АН и А12, затем добавляют модуль А1, использующий характеристики АП и А12, и т. д., пока не будет получен законченный проект ПО, отвечающий всем спецификациям.  [c.42]

Как известно, поисковые методы предполагают пошаговое, итеративное решение задачи В процессе этого решения проиэводится некоторый объем вычислений, характеризующий затраты времени на поиск Из общей схемы алгоритмов поиска (рис. 5.17) видно, что основной объем вычислений составляют расчеты значений ограничений и функции цели, проводимые с помощью цифровой модели объекта проектирования. Реализация действий, представленных в других блоках схемы, предполагает выполнение небольшого числа логических и арифметических операций. Поэтому основные затраты на поиск связываются с расчетами на цифровой модели ЭМУ, и в качестве оценки этих затрат можно обоснованно принять количество обращений к цифровой модели объекта в процессе получения решения.  [c.169]


Проектирование процесса проводушось с использованием нисходящего метода пошаговой декомпозиции, характериззпощегося тем, что "на ранних стадиях внимание обращено главным образом на глобальные проблемы и в первых эскизных щ>оектах опускаются из виду многие детали" 131. При этом методе вначале проектируется управляющая часть, а затем функциональные модули /блоки/. Причем этот  [c.31]

Любой комбинированный способ обработки имеет единый физико-химический механизм резания его обобщенные характеристики определяют значения коэффициентов взаимного влияния. Они являются количественными показателями вьиодных характеристик данного процесса резания при их расчете следует использовать методы динамического программирования. Это позволяет перейти к пошаговой (последовательной) оптимизации любого метода рёзания, в том числе комбинированного. Эти методы созданы специально для многоэтапных способов проектирования. Проектируемый для заданной операции комбинированный метод обработки состоит из совокупности оптимальных шаговых решений  [c.348]

Готовые стратегии, т.е. методы с сильнейшей конвергенцией, стоят все вместе в клетке 3-6. Сюда входят систематические , т.е. логические и математические методы, а также адаптивные методы. Основным недостатком методов, указанных в этой клетке, является то, что все они предполагают неизменную структуру задачи и поэтому не годятся для новаторского проектирования. Группа более умозрительных, менее практически направленных логических методов включена в клетку 2-5. Методы управления стратегией указаны в клетке 1-6, так как с их помощью можно выбрать другие методы. Клетки, расположенные вдоль диагонали (3-4, 4-5 и 5-6), содержат более скромные конвергентные метбды, обеспечивающие продвижение вперед без риска, с которым связано применение более общих стратегических методов, удаленных от диагонали. Самые надежные и эффективные из этих методов пошагового продвижения указаны в клетке 5- 6. Сюда относятся жесткие исследовательские  [c.366]

Как уже неоднократно отмечалось, структурный анализ - это систематический пошаговый подход к анализу требований и проектированию спецификаций системы независимо от того, является ли она существующей или создается вновь. Методологии Гейна-Сарсона и Йодана/Де Марко, основанные на Йдее нисходящей иерархической организации, наиболее ярко демонстрируют этот подход.  [c.118]


Смотреть страницы где упоминается термин Пошаговое проектирование : [c.281]    [c.215]    [c.216]    [c.194]    [c.376]    [c.4]   
Смотреть главы в:

Проектирование на ПЛИС архитектура, средства и методы  -> Пошаговое проектирование


Проектирование на ПЛИС архитектура, средства и методы (2007) -- [ c.216 ]



ПОИСК



Модульное и пошаговое проектирование



© 2025 Mash-xxl.info Реклама на сайте